A frequent scenario in medical malpractice litigation is the attorney or firm that takes on a case, assures the client that it has merit, obtains a certificate of merit to file the complaint, goes through discovery, and then fails to hire an expert. At that point the law firm asks to be relieved, and often that motion is granted. Whether the reason is that the law firm does not wish to pay the expensive expert fee, or simply wants to settle, but not try cases, is unknown. What is known is that many a plaintiff has been left high and dry. When the law firm seeks to get out early enough they are usually allowed to do so. In Schreiber v. Physicians Ins. Co. of Wisconsin, 223 Wis. 2d 417, 433, 588 N.W.2d 26, 33 (1999), a patient, her husband, and their quadriplegic child brought a medical malpractice action against physician, alleging that the physician's refusal to perform cesarean delivery violated the informed consent statute. The woman, who was undergoing a difficult labor and delivery, had previously delivered two children by caesarean section but had elected a vaginal birth for her third child. After originally consenting to vaginal delivery, she changed her mind and withdrew her consent. Because alternative viable modes of medical treatment existed at that time, the court determined that her withdrawal constituted a substantial change in circumstances, obligating the doctor under Wis. Stat. paragraph 448.30 to conduct a new informed consent discussion affording the patient the opportunity for a choice of treatment. The doctor's failure to conduct such a discussion deprived the patient of the opportunity to proceed with her actual and clearly expressed choice, a cesarean delivery. In applying the subjective test to causation, the court concluded that the plaintiffs' damages flowed from the doctor's failure to conduct the informed consent discussion. - Dental Malpractice Attorneys. and i hope you are out of pain soon as i know full well what your going through I offer an expert witness service to attorneys dealing with negligent credentialing and the importance of a hospital reviewing and verifying a doctor's medical credentials before allowing them on their medical staff. Tulsa, OK - The State of Oklahoma charged Enjosi Oliver Campbell with: Pain in infancy and childhood is extremely common. Sources of pain include illness, injury, and medical and dental procedures. Over the past two decades, tremendous progress has been made in the assessment, prevention and treatment of pain. It is important for the paediatric health care provider to be aware of the implications and consequences of pain in childhood. A multitude of interventions are available to reduce or alleviate pain in children of all ages, including neonates. These include behavioural and psychological methods, as well as a host of pharmacological preparations, which are safe and effective when used as indicated. Many complementary and alternative treatments appear to be promising in treating and relieving pain, although further research is required. The present article reviews the most common sources of pain in childhood and infancy, as well as current treatment strategies and options. Hospitals may be held accountable for the negligent actions of their employees and agents. Hospital employees or agents may include physicians, nurses, technicians, aides and administrative personnel. The most common theory of liability against a hospital is based on the failure of nursing personnel to provide reasonable care to a patient. The patient may have a valid medical malpractice claim if the failure to provide reasonable care causes an injury to the patient. Having presented all of the necessary information, the dentist must now ensure that the patient understands what has been explained. The patient must have the opportunity to ask questions and discuss the issues presented. Only after this dialogue can the patient make the necessary decision regarding treatment, and only then can the dentist proceed with care.
